What are the problems with chemical fertilizers? (Also called salt-based or petroleum-based manufactured fertilizers.)

We use salt fertilizers on crop land & we inadvertently:

  1. scald soil microbes

  2. burn up soil carbon

  3. break up mycorrhizal networks

  4. make crops thirsty, water, and weak

  5. which produce less yield

  6. which invites pests and diseases

  7. which further seduces us into using more of the same fertilizer

  8. which further seduces us into a dangerous dance with poisons
